## Deployment

CatalogueBridge imports the Fennwick Library feed nightly. Deploy via the `shiproll` script; it drains the import queue first. If the import stalls, restart the worker — do not re-run a partial batch. Rollbacks are safe before the commit phase only. On-call: before deploying, confirm the service is running with these values:

settings of tagug-fajof:
[zorwyn]
host = zorwyn.nelvrosys.corp
user = zorwyn_svc
database = zorwyn_prod

Handover: Queue Migration (Fenwick → Corvid)

I've moved billing and export jobs off the homegrown Fenwick queue onto Corvid. Remaining: notification jobs, which still dual-write. Cutover flag is staged but not flipped; please hold it until the next release train. Rollback is a single config revert. The migration checklist and flag details are on the internal page below.

operations page: https://confluence.lumicsys.internal/projects/display/projects/display

Ticket: Mockforge factory library misbehaving in the Saltgrove release env. FACTORY_SEED was unset, so generated fixtures differ between CI and the release smoke suite, and snapshot tests flap. Fix before cutting the release: set FACTORY_SEED=4471 and FACTORY_LOCALE=en-ZV in release.env, matching CI. Mockforge also pulls anonymized seed data from the Saltgrove fixtures vault at startup, and release.env must provide the vault access credential on the line that follows.

vault entry, fadup-tagag: RELAY_SECRET8=2fd92179

Handover — Top Floor Quiet Room

Priya, the quiet room on level 9 at Calder House is now bookable again after the ventilation fix. Please keep the blinds down until the glare film arrives, and log any booking clashes with facilities. The door lock was rekeyed on Tuesday, so use the new code below.

badge for fajog-fahap: bdg-G-50

Heads up: if the Lintrock baseline file in the Quarrow repo drifts from main, CI fails with a "stale baseline" error even when the code is fine. Quick fix is to regenerate the baseline on a clean checkout and re-push. If a customer build is blocked, confirm the failing run matches the token below before escalating.

build token for yadug-yagag: htk21_c863c33eb8b82c0c9c152